Air Filtration
Whole-house air filtration in Palo Alto battles more than pollen. The marine layer carries salt particulates that accelerate corrosion inside forced-air systems. Wildfire smoke from regional fires has become a recurring late-summer problem, pushing homeowners toward MERV 13+ filtration that their existing blower motors may not handle.
We assess your existing system’s capacity before recommending filter upgrades. A MERV 13 dropped into an undersized return can choke airflow, freeze coils, and burn out compressors. Our filtration installs include static-pressure testing and blower-compatibility verification. For homes without ductwork, standalone HEPA filtration systems with dedicated fan units provide equivalent protection without the ductwork dependency.

UV Air Purifier Installation
UV-C lamps mounted in air handlers or ductwork neutralize mold, bacteria, and viruses. In Palo Alto, they’re particularly valuable for systems that sit idle through mild stretches. A dormant air handler with standing humidity becomes a petri dish. UV lamps keep the coil and drain pan sterile through shutdown periods. We size UV output to your system’s airflow and install lamps with view ports for annual inspection without disassembly.

Common Air Quality & Ventilation Problems We See in Palo Alto Homes
- ERV/HRV cores and fan motors corrode from persistent coastal salt air. The aluminum heat exchangers in standard units pit and degrade within 3–5 years near the Baylands. We specify stainless steel cores and sealed polymer housings for Palo Alto installs, and we inspect coastal units annually for early corrosion signs.
- Radiant slab homes lack ductwork for central ventilation, forcing complex retrofits. Eichlers in Fairmeadow and Greenmeadow can’t accept standard ducted HRV without major structural intervention. Our ductless ventilation designs seal against moisture intrusion at every penetration, critical in homes where slab moisture is already a concern.
- Mild Mediterranean climate means air quality systems sit idle for months. Extended mild stretches leave dampers seized and mold growing in stagnant ducts. We recommend seasonal activation checks and specify motorized dampers with robust duty cycles rather than the minimum-spec components that fail after a few idle months.

Pricing for Air Quality & Ventilation in Palo Alto, CA
Honest numbers. A typical ERV/HRV installation in Palo Alto runs $2,800–$5,500 depending on home size, existing duct infrastructure, and whether we’re working around Eichler slab constraints. Whole-house air filtration systems range $1,200–$3,400 installed. UV air purifier add-ons to existing forced-air systems run $400–$900. Standalone humidifier or dehumidifier installs fall between $650–$1,800.
What moves the needle: homes without ductwork require more labor for equivalent ventilation; coastal corrosion protection upgrades add material cost but pay back in lifespan; CPAU rebates can offset 10–30% of qualifying equipment if filed correctly.

Stagnant moisture in the heat exchanger core and drain pan grows mold and mildew during idle periods. Palo Alto’s mild summers mean many homeowners don’t run ventilation for months. We recommend a seasonal startup protocol: run the unit on high for 24 hours, check the drain line, and schedule a core cleaning if odor persists. For recurring problems, we can install a UV lamp in the air stream to keep the core sterile through shutdowns.
